Best Uses for Maldivera
While Maldivera is incredibly versatile, it shines brightest in certain uses:
- Logos: Its romantic, flowing style makes it ideal for brands that want to feel warm, personal, or elegant.
- Short phrases: Perfect for quotes, taglines, or product names where you want to draw attention.
- Packaging titles: Works beautifully on product boxes, labels, and tags where you need a bit of flair.
- Decorative accents: Use it for special text elements like “Handmade with Love” or “Limited Edition” to add visual interest.
It’s less ideal for long paragraphs or very small print, like ingredient lists or terms and conditions. In those cases, I recommend pairing it with a simpler, more legible font to keep your materials easy to read and professional.
Readability Tips for Real-World Use
When using Maldivera in your business materials, keep readability in mind:
- Size matters: Avoid using it too small on printed packaging or mobile screens. Stick to headlines, titles, and short text blocks.
- Contrast is key: Make sure the font stands out clearly against the background. If you’re printing on kraft paper, for example, use a dark ink or a white box behind the text.
- Spacing counts: Don’t crowd the letters. Give Maldivera room to breathe so its elegant curves and loops can shine.
- Test before printing: Always print a sample or view digital designs on mobile before publishing or producing in bulk.
Font Pairing Made Simple
One of the most fun parts of working with Maldivera has been experimenting with font pairings. It pairs beautifully with:
- Clean sans serif fonts: Like Montserrat or Lato for a modern, minimal contrast.
- Elegant serif fonts: Try Playfair Display or Cinzel for a classic, luxurious feel.
- Other script fonts: Use a second script like Allura or Pacifico for accents or secondary text.
These combinations help create visual hierarchy and keep your designs from feeling too busy. For example, I use Maldivera for the candle name and a bold sans serif for the scent description underneath. It’s a small change, but it makes the design feel intentional and well thought out.
What to Check Before Using Maldivera
Before you start using Maldivera in your branding, make sure to check a few key things:
- License type: Confirm that you have a commercial license if you’re using it on products, packaging, or templates for sale.
- File formats: Make sure the font includes web and desktop versions, especially if you plan to use it on your website or in design software.
- Language support: If your brand includes non-English text, check that Maldivera supports the necessary characters.
- Alternates and ligatures: Some versions include stylistic alternates or connected letters that can add extra charm to your text.
